Top countries in Export of Prepared or Preserved Peaches by Country
| # | 10 Countries | Kilograms | Last Year | YoY | 5-years CAGR | |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1 | 1 Greece | 252,840,000 | 2023 | -0.18% | +0.23% | View data |
| 2 | 2 China | 157,030,000 | 2023 | +1.27% | +1.12% | View data |
| 3 | 3 Spain | 93,548,000 | 2023 | +1.51% | +3.03% | View data |
| 4 | 4 Chile | 63,274,000 | 2023 | +1.86% | -1.32% | View data |
| 5 | 5 South Africa | 45,337,000 | 2023 | -2.3% | +1.87% | View data |
| 6 | 6 Bulgaria | 16,251,000 | 2023 | +3.5% | +4.37% | View data |
| 7 | 7 Thailand | 9,665,900 | 2023 | -2.86% | -1.4% | View data |
| 8 | 8 Argentina | 9,099,400 | 2023 | -4.62% | -6.23% | View data |
| 9 | 9 Germany | 8,894,500 | 2023 | -3.11% | -3.68% | View data |
| 10 | 10 Netherlands | 8,012,600 | 2023 | +0.97% | +1.51% | View data |
